Center is located in Knox County, Nebraska. Center has a 2025 population of 188 . It is also the county seat of Knox County . Center is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has decreased by 0%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 188 in 2020.
The average household income in Center is $256,064 with a poverty rate of 0%. The median age in Center is 58.1 years: 61.6 years for males, and 46.4 years for females. For every 100 females there are 64.8 males.
